China 36ton Excavator Sdlg E6360f Crawler Excavator for Heavy Construction E6360f Sdlg Excavator, Find details about China Sdlg Excavator, Large Excavator from 36ton Excavator Sdlg E6360f Crawler Excavator for Heavy Construction E6360f Sdlg Excavator